Hotel Description

Ken's Place Azabu East is a charming and modern hotel located in the vibrant and upscale district of Higashiazabu, Minato City, Tokyo. Situated at 2 Chome-4-11 Higashiazabu, Minato City, Tokyo 160-0044, Japan, this stylish accommodation offers a perfect blend of convenience and comfort. The area is known for its chic nightclubs, contemporary art museums, and relaxing hot spring baths, offering guests a unique Tokyo experience. The hotel is just a short 8-minute walk from the iconic Tokyo Tower, a must-see landmark with spectacular observation decks, and it’s also within walking distance of teamLab Borderless, a world-renowned digital art museum housed in the MORI Building. This prime location places guests in the heart of the city’s most exciting attractions, ensuring there’s always something to explore. Inside, Ken's Place Azabu East features thoughtfully designed spaces with modern amenities. The rooms are designed to be both functional and inviting, complete with air conditioning, Wi-Fi, private bathrooms with bathtubs and showers, and fully equipped kitchens with refrigerators and microwaves. Although the hotel doesn’t offer fitness centers, pools, or spa facilities, it does provide self-service laundry, housekeeping, and the convenience of an elevator. The hotel also has a smoke-free policy to ensure a clean and healthy environment. Guests can easily access public transportation, with Akabanei Station just a 6-minute walk away and other key transit points like Azabu-Juban Station and Shimi Station nearby. Popular attractions like Shibuya Scramble Crossing, Meiji Jingu Shrine, and the Tsukiji Outer Market are all within a 15-minute radius. Whether you're in Tokyo for leisure or business, Ken's Place Azabu East offers a perfect base for exploring the city's dynamic culture and landmarks.

My family stayed here for 11 nights this past Dec/Jan. We rented two of the two bedroom units which worked out perfectly for our group. The check in procedure was easy and no problem. The rooms were exactly as pictures and very clean. The beds were comfy, the linens all fluffy and clean. The neighbourhood was quiet and very convenient with several grocery stores in close proximity as well as conbini’s. The access to both the Oedo and Hibiya subways was great. Very walkable to Roppongi or Azabu Juban and very easy to get to Shibuya by grabbing the number 6 bus that was just a block away.Would stay here again if the opportunity presented itself. Really great value for your money in central Tokyo
